TSA security

The Transportation Security Organization at Waco regional Airport is responsible for the passenger's safety. TSA security has its security measures and procedures, and every passenger is required to review the terms and follow the rules.

ACT Airlines recommend travelers to get to the airport at least one hour before their departure time. On some flights, security requirements and procedures may necessitate an earlier arrival time at the ACT airport checkpoints. Passengers' luggage and carry-on baggage limitations are different from airline to airline, so before arriving at the airport, please check it with the airline or travel agent.

Departure passengers should know that parking in front of the terminal is not allowed. TSA security recommends that traveling pets should be in a pet carrier.

Security screening

TSA screening procedure is provided by TSA security at Waco Regional Airport. The screening procedure is responsible for traveler's safety and to get their destinations safely. During the screening procedure, Passengers are required to remove shoes, belts, jackets, laptops, and place them in the bin for the screening.

TSA officers ask to remove electronic devices larger than cell phones from passenger's carry-on and place them into the bin nothing set, for X-ray screening procedure.

TSA security uses advanced imaging technology and also walk-through metal detectors to screen passengers. Advanced imaging technology provided by TSA is very safe and meets safety and national health standards. As you know, standard security screening requires that you remove jackets, belts, shoes, and all other personal items for the testing. But TSA security provides a TSA Precheck program. You can become a member of this program, which helps take the stress out of travel. You will be able to speed through security screening and don't need to remove shoes, jackets, belts, or laptops. Legal identification

Passengers traveling through Waco Regional Airport have to provide documentation at the ACT airport checkpoint for the identification. All passengers are required to show a current picture ID at the Waco Regional Airport checkpoint.
